I have a 318 Touring 2008. Signals from my radio is bad. They can be "ok" when the car is standing still, but as soon as I start to drive I get interference and bad signal.
Autosearch do not find any channels.
I have replaced the diversity antenna amplifier located under the spoiler, as the printboard had some points covered in corrosion. The antenna-amplifier was bought used (part of a 2010 318 touring) from an autopartstore. The printboard was as new.
I have also checked cables going from the back door and to the actual chassi. Everything looks ok. Also the remote key are working well.
I connected an external antennacable to the antennacable coming from the radiomodule, and got a perfect signal.
Anybody here had the same problem? Do anybody know where the actual antennas/anntennapoints are located? Can the battery have something to say?
